A circuit board, frequently referred to as a PCB board or printed circuit card, is a crucial element in electronic devices. It acts as a structure for placing and adjoining digital parts via conductive paths engraved from copper sheets. PCBs are important to the performance of digital tools, permitting the reliable circulation of electrical energy in between elements. Among the variations of PCBs, the flexible printed circuit board, also recognized by its acronym, flex PCB, sticks out for its adaptability and versatility. These flexible circuits are made from products like polyimide or polyester, which enable them to flex and flex without damaging. This ability is vital in applications where area is limited or where the board needs to suit unique shapes. In customer electronics, auto, and medical devices, flex PCBs are typically employed to make certain reputable connections regardless of the structural obstacles of the housing style.

Heading in the direction of a slightly a lot more intricate structure, rigid-flex PCBs integrate the advantages of flexible and rigid circuit boards into a solitary composite board. They open new layout possibilities and are utilized in applications that require both durability and adaptability. Rigid-flex PCBs can withstand mechanical stress much better while keeping the electrical stability essential for high-performance tools. They are often utilized in army, aerospace, and instrumentation areas where space optimization and reliability are vital. The PCB assembly procedure, be it for a common circuit card or an innovative rigid-flex style, includes a number of stages to guarantee the end product features as planned. It begins with PCB fabrication, where the board's design is manufactured. This is followed by the assembly stage, where parts are soldered onto the board. Flex PCBs, because of their one-of-a-kind develop, require customized fabrication strategies. Flex PCB fabrication involves developing the flexible base layer, adding conductive traces, and afterwards ending up with protective coatings to guard versus environmental factors. In situations where high-density assimilation is important, HDI printed circuit card action in as the option. High-Density Interconnect PCBs have climbed to importance due to their ability to pack even more performance right into a smaller impact. This is achieved by utilizing finer traces here and even more intricate layering techniques, making HDI boards suitable for modern-day smart devices and wearable innovation, where room goes to a costs. The relevance of PCBs in the RF domain is likewise significant. RF boards, developed for taking care of superhigh frequency signals, require precise design due to the level of sensitivity and accuracy called for in RF applications. Becoming part of the telecoms and transmitting industries, RF PCBs need to take care of signal stability diligently to make certain seamless information transmission and reception.
